Ecommerce Website Development: What You Need to Know
In today's digital landscape, establishing a robust online presence is crucial for businesses aiming to thrive in the competitive ecommerce arena. An effective ecommerce website serves as the cornerstone of online retail success, blending intuitive design, seamless functionality, and strategic marketing to attract and retain customers.
At ITD Growthlabs, we specialize in crafting tailored ecommerce solutions that align with your business objectives. Our expertise encompasses ecommerce website design, online store development, and implementing platform-specific tips to enhance user experience and drive conversions. Whether you're launching a new shopping cart site or revamping an existing one, understanding the critical components of ecommerce development is essential.
This comprehensive guide delves into the key aspects of ecommerce website development, providing actionable insights and best practices to help you build a successful online store.
Understanding Ecommerce Website Design
Ecommerce website design is much more than just choosing the right colors and imagery. It forms the foundation of a business's online presence and plays a pivotal role in attracting, engaging, and converting visitors into paying customers. A well-thought-out design focuses on user experience (UX) and user interface (UI) to deliver an intuitive, enjoyable, and efficient shopping journey.
Why Ecommerce Website Design Matters
In an age where attention spans are short and competition is intense, the design of your ecommerce website can make or break your business. A clunky, confusing, or outdated interface leads to high bounce rates and abandoned carts. In contrast, a clean, user-focused design builds trust, enhances credibility, and boosts conversion rates.
Key Elements of Effective Ecommerce Website Design
1. Responsive Design
Modern consumers shop on the go. Whether they're browsing on a smartphone during their commute or switching between devices, your website must adapt flawlessly.
- What it means: A responsive design automatically adjusts layout, images, and functionalities to different screen sizes.
- Why it matters: It improves user satisfaction and ensures consistency in experience, which is critical for building trust and encouraging repeat visits.
2. Intuitive Navigation
Nothing frustrates users more than not being able to find what they're looking for. Navigation should be simple, logical, and fast.
- Best practices: Use a sticky navigation bar, drop-down menus, clearly labeled categories, and a prominent search bar.
- Pro tip: Implement smart filters and sort features to help users refine their choices quickly—especially for websites with a large product range.
3. Visual Hierarchy
Good design directs attention strategically. Through layout, color, contrast, and typography, you can guide users toward key actions.
- Techniques: Highlight call-to-action (CTA) buttons like "Add to Cart" or "Buy Now," and place high-conversion elements above the fold.
- Outcome: Enhances usability and nudges users down the sales funnel efficiently.
4. Consistent Branding
Your ecommerce site should echo your brand's voice and aesthetics at every touchpoint.
- Components: Use uniform fonts, brand colors, tone of voice, and imagery across all pages.
- Impact: Reinforces brand recognition and builds emotional resonance with your audience.
Additional Considerations
- Fast Load Times: Speed is a silent salesman. Users expect sites to load in under 3 seconds. Optimize images, minimize scripts, and use content delivery networks (CDNs) to ensure quick loading.
- Clear Product Presentation: Each product page should be a conversion tool. Include high-resolution images, zoom functionality, customer reviews, and detailed descriptions.
- Secure and Streamlined Checkout: Avoid complicated, multi-step checkouts. Enable guest checkout, show progress bars, and provide multiple payment options. Trust seals and SSL certificates help reassure customers about data security.
- Accessibility: Ensure your ecommerce site is usable by everyone, including people with disabilities. Use alt text, readable fonts, keyboard navigation, and proper contrast ratios to enhance accessibility.
A well-designed ecommerce website isn't just about looking good—it's about functionality, trust, and performance. By prioritizing responsive layouts, clear navigation, strong branding, and a seamless user journey, businesses can transform casual visitors into loyal, repeat customers.
Investing in ecommerce design is not an expense—it's a growth strategy.
Why Ecommerce Websites Need to Be Developed: Importance and Benefits
In a rapidly digitalizing world, having a dedicated ecommerce website is no longer just an option—it's a business imperative. Customers today expect the convenience of browsing, comparing, and purchasing products online. As consumer behavior shifts towards digital-first experiences, companies must adapt by investing in online store development.
Why Ecommerce Website Development Is Crucial:
- Changing Consumer Preferences: Today's buyers want instant access to products and information. An ecommerce website caters to this need by being available 24/7.
- Global Market Access: With an ecommerce platform, geographical barriers disappear. Businesses can reach customers across cities, countries, and continents.
- Brand Credibility: A professionally designed shopping cart site enhances your brand image and builds customer trust.
- Data-Driven Insights: Ecommerce platforms offer real-time data on customer behavior, enabling better decision-making and targeted marketing.
- Competitive Advantage: In an increasingly competitive market, having a robust ecommerce presence helps you stay ahead by providing better services and user experiences.
Top Benefits of Developing an Ecommerce Website:
- Increased Revenue Opportunities: An online store is open 24/7, allowing customers to shop anytime, resulting in higher sales potential.
- Cost Efficiency: Reduce the need for physical storefronts, staff, and other expenses while scaling your operations easily.
- Improved Customer Engagement: Offer personalized recommendations, loyalty programs, and automated customer support.
- Operational Efficiency: Streamline inventory, shipping, and customer management through integrated ecommerce solutions.
Developing a feature-rich ecommerce website is an investment that pays long-term dividends through increased brand visibility, customer reach, and revenue.
Choosing the Right Ecommerce Platform
Selecting the right ecommerce platform is one of the most crucial decisions you'll make when starting or scaling your online store. It directly affects your website's performance, flexibility, customer experience, and future growth potential. A well-chosen platform not only supports your current needs but also evolves with your business.
To make the best choice, it's essential to assess your business model, technical expertise, budget, product range, and scalability goals. Here are the key factors to consider:
Key Considerations When Selecting an Ecommerce Platform
1. Ease of Use
Not all store owners are developers, and not every team has a dedicated tech expert.
- Why it matters: A platform that's easy to navigate and manage reduces the learning curve and day-to-day friction.
- Look for: A clean dashboard, drag-and-drop editors, intuitive product and order management, and helpful onboarding resources.
2. Customization Options
Your platform should reflect your brand's uniqueness and support specialized features as needed.
- Design flexibility: Can you control themes, layouts, and user interface elements?
- Functional control: Does the platform allow custom code or plugins to add new capabilities?
3. Payment Gateway Integration
Customers expect a smooth, secure checkout with multiple payment options.
- Why it's critical: A platform that supports diverse payment gateways enhances user trust and reduces cart abandonment.
- Must-have integrations: Credit/debit cards, UPI, wallets (like Paytm or Apple Pay), Buy Now Pay Later (BNPL), and international payment processors (e.g., PayPal, Stripe).
- Bonus tip: Check for additional transaction fees imposed by the platform—these can impact your profit margins.
- What to look for: Clean URLs, meta tags editing, alt text support, sitemaps, and fast load speeds.
- Advanced features: Schema markup, canonical tags, and blogging capabilities can further improve your search engine ranking.
- Growth-ready platforms: Look for robust infrastructure that can handle high traffic, large product catalogs, and multiple users.
- Features to consider: Cloud hosting, CDN support, analytics dashboards, API access, and third-party app marketplaces.
- Long-term benefit: A scalable platform minimizes disruptions as your customer base or inventory expands.
- Mobile Responsiveness: Ensure the platform supports responsive design for flawless mobile experiences.
- Third-Party App Integration: From marketing tools (Mailchimp, Google Ads) to inventory software (Zoho, QuickBooks), integrations can simplify operations.
- Customer Support: Opt for platforms offering 24/7 support, robust documentation, and community forums.
- Cost & Pricing Structure: Consider setup fees, monthly costs, plugin/add-on expenses, and transaction fees before committing.
- Capabilities: Easily add, update, delete, and categorize products. Support for product variations (size, color, material) and bulk uploads via CSV can significantly streamline catalog management.
- Why it matters: Saves time for store managers and ensures customers always see accurate and relevant product details.
- Key features: Ability to add or remove products, update quantities, save items for later, and view estimated shipping costs.
- Bonus: A mini cart preview or side cart can improve convenience and keep users engaged without leaving the current page.
- Security features: Use SSL certificates, two-factor authentication, and integration with PCI-compliant payment gateways like Stripe, Razorpay, or PayPal.
- User-friendly design: Offer guest checkout, auto-filled form fields, and progress indicators to speed up the process and reduce cart abandonment.
- Tools: Real-time stock updates, low inventory alerts, automatic sync with multiple sales channels (e.g., Amazon, Flipkart).
- Benefits: Helps maintain accurate stock levels, optimize reorder timing, and keep your store running smoothly.
- Perks for customers: Quick checkout, order history, saved addresses, and personalized recommendations.
- Business benefits: Enables targeted email marketing, loyalty programs, and better customer service.
- What to include: Responsive design, fast load times, mobile-friendly navigation, tap-friendly buttons, and optimized image sizes.
- Advanced option: Consider developing a Progressive Web App (PWA) or native app for better performance and engagement.
- Search & Filter Options: Advanced search bar with auto-suggestions and powerful filters (price, brand, size, ratings).
- Customer Reviews & Ratings: Builds trust and encourages conversions.
- Wishlist Functionality: Allows users to save products for future purchases.
- Order Tracking System: Enables users to track shipments in real-time post-purchase.
- Multilingual & Multi-Currency Support: Crucial for global reach.
- Email Notifications: Automated emails for order confirmation, shipping updates, and abandoned carts.
4. SEO Capabilities
No matter how great your product is, it needs to be found online. That's where SEO comes in.
5. Scalability & Performance
Your platform should grow with your business—without forcing a costly migration later.
Additional Factors to Weigh In
Essential Features for Online Store Development
Creating a successful online store is not just about having an attractive interface—it's about integrating core functionalities that support smooth operations, deliver a seamless shopping experience, and build customer trust. Whether you're a startup launching your first store or a business scaling up, these must-have features lay the groundwork for efficient and effective ecommerce.
Must-Have Features for Every Online Store
1. Product Management System
A robust product management system is the backbone of your ecommerce operations.
2. Shopping Cart Functionality
The shopping cart is a critical touchpoint in the customer journey.
3. Secure Checkout Process
Security is non-negotiable when handling personal and payment information.
4. Inventory Management
Efficient inventory tracking prevents stockouts and overselling—two of the biggest killers of customer satisfaction.
5. Customer Account Creation & Management
Allowing users to create accounts adds convenience and builds customer loyalty.
6. Mobile Optimization
With over 60% of online shopping happening on mobile devices, your store must be fully mobile-ready.
Additional Features to Elevate User Experience
The Result: A Functional & User-Friendly Online Store
By incorporating these essential features, you're not just building a digital storefront—you're crafting an end-to-end shopping experience that customers will love. A well-equipped online store empowers users, boosts conversion rates, and builds long-term brand loyalty.
These features are critical for success in today's competitive ecommerce space.